image Edit, a kind response from a doctor who seems to really care about the experiences of her clients.
The biggest concerns are: 1. Scheduling an appointment for a service that I did not receive, and was not made aware had been changed prior to coming, 2. Having xrays taken under the premise that I was going to receive the service I booked. The insurance issues are minor by comparison, though still an additional hassle on top of the other two more predominant issues.
I hate to write this because I really, really liked the doctor. It was the whole reason I booked an appointment and was willing to drive 20 minutes in the opposite direction of where I need to be going. I moved to Dallas last year and finally was getting my stuff together and found a dentist - which is a whole ordeal in itself. However, the logistical mess I encountered today is why I won't be coming back.
I scheduled a cleaning appointment online. I filled out the forms, submitted my insurance, and received confirmation that it was complete. I arrived for my appointment, only to be told they did not have any of my insurance information. On my appointment in the online portal it says my insurance information, right there.
She said she required an insurance card (our provider does not issue insurance cards) and I told her I didn't have one, we're told to provide our name and social. So I filled out the forms again, provided my license and all that info. She said they verified my insurance, and were waiting on a fax. Great.
They took me back, started xrays, which took at least 5 times on one side. The doctor came back, examined my teeth, we set out a plan, and then I waited... and waited. For what I assumed was a cleaning, even though it had been 45 minutes already. The receptionist comes back to describe the potential options and pricing, and will verify my insurance etc. etc. and I can do this after my cleaning next time. I am confused, because I obviously scheduled a cleaning, my appointment was confirmed as a cleaning. She explained "they don't do cleanings on a first visit."
Excuse me, what?
I would not have authorized them to do xrays, in fact I would have canceled my appointment, had I been made aware that my appointment had been changed from a cleaning to whatever this was supposed to be. I didn't find out until it was time to LEAVE that this was not a cleaning appointment like I scheduled.
So - I basically wasted an entire half day on this appointment, wasted my time waiting for this appointment, and now will need to wait to get in somewhere else. And that place won't have the benefit of taking my xrays there. Maybe other people have time to make two visits, but I absolutely do not have time for that kind of thing and no dental office has ever, ever required this of me when scheduling for a cleaning - a very basic service - in any state that I've lived in. I have been extremely busy - finding time to carve out to do this was difficult enough, they want me to drive back out, for another appointment, to do the thing I had originally requested? No.
Anyway, I won't be back. End to end, the whole experience was a mess.
